    Subject[PATCH v2 42/43] dlm: Remove another superfluous call to recalc_sigpending()
    Date
    From: Matt Fleming <matt.fleming@intel.com>

    recalc_sigpending() is called within sigprocmask(), so there is no
    need call it again after sigprocmask() has returned. Furthermore, the
    call to recalc_sigpending() could race with signal_wake_up() because
    it isn't called with sighand->siglock held. I must have missed this
    call when removing the other recalc_sigpending() in commit
    4bcad6c1ef53 ("dlm: Remove superfluous call to recalc_sigpending())".
